Advanced SAS Programming for R Users explores sophisticated techniques and concepts that can help you apply your understanding of R—the language of big data—in the SAS environment at an advanced level. In this course, Jordan Bakerman walks through several advanced SAS programming concepts. To begin, he covers the basics of the Interactive Matrix Language (IML), and discusses random number generation in IML, common IML modules, and how to pull a SAS dataset into an IML matrix. He then discusses how to call R from SAS, work with R from IML, and more. To get the most from this course, make sure to watch Advanced SAS Programming for R Users, Part 1.
